Essential Super

Retail fund

Essential Super is an accumulation product that can be managed through the CommBank app. It offers an age-based default and a smaller investment menu than a full platform.

Super Retirement Fund

Transferred legacy fund

Super Retirement Fund members moved to National Mutual Retirement Fund on 1 July 2026. The older name still appears in statements and historical data.

Investment choices

Lifestage

The Lifestage option adjusts investments according to the member's birth cohort. Members can instead choose pre-mixed or DIY investment options, or combine them with Lifestage. The product does not offer a full direct-share trading menu.

Insurance

Cover is provided through AIA Australia and is subject to eligibility and acceptance. The target-market information flags limitations on cover for an existing illness or injury in some circumstances, with different treatment for tailored cover. Confirm the actual policy before relying on it.

Retirement income

The current product information says Essential Super is not designed for people who are retired and need a retirement income. Someone approaching drawdown should compare pension products separately rather than assume the banking-app account becomes a pension.

Fee details to check

The cost includes administration, investment and net transaction charges. Buy/sell spreads can also apply to contributions, withdrawals and switches, with insurance additional. The current public comparison uses a particular Lifestage cohort and balance, so it should not be generalized to every member.

THE SUPERGURU VIEW

Our take on Essential Super

Editorial assessment

The app integration may help someone pay attention to their super, and a limited menu can reduce unnecessary decisions. It still needs to earn its place on investment cost, risk and insurance. The absence of a retirement-income product is a practical issue for members nearing that stage.

Who might put it on their shortlist

  • People who prefer to view their accumulation account alongside their CommBank banking.
  • Members who want an age-based investment approach without a large platform menu.

What deserves a closer look

  • Convenient banking access does not make the investment a bank deposit or capital-guaranteed.
  • The product does not meet every direct-investment or retirement-income need.
  • Insurance may limit cover for existing illness or injury depending on the cover type.
  • Buy/sell spreads can apply even when there is no separate switching fee.

Before choosing between Essential Super and Super Retirement Fund

Use the membership rules to establish which accounts are available to you. Then compare the total price of the investment option and cover you need. A lower fee or higher historical return alone does not tell you which fund is suitable.

Ask both funds to confirm insurance acceptance, exclusions, waiting periods and whether cover would change when you leave your employer. Obtain advice before giving up a defined benefit or an insurance policy you may not be able to replace. ASIC Moneysmart explains the comparison checks.
